titleOfInvention Planting method for drip irrigation seed production of corn
abstract The invention relates to the technical field of crop planting methods, and discloses a planting method for drip irrigation seed production of corn, which comprises the following steps of preparation before sowing, soil sealing treatment, seed treatment and other preparation, and sowing, wherein the sowing comprises the following steps: sowing can be carried out when the ground temperature of a 5 cm soil layer is stabilized at 8-10 ℃; 2.2, sowing specification: in order to be matched with the castration machine, a 4-film 8-row mechanical seeder is selected for seeding in the seed production field, the seeding hole spacing of the female parent in the seed production field is 13.5-14.5 cm, and the row spacing is 55-57 cm; 2.3) seeding rate: the sowing amount of the female parent is 2-2.5 kg/mu and the sowing amount of the male parent is 0.2-0.5 kg/mu; 2.4) sowing depth: the sowing depth is 4-5 cm. And other methods such as field management, pest control and the like. The planting method for drip irrigation seed production of the corn can realize high quality and high yield of the corn seed production.
